Components required for hamburger tacos



To make these very easy hamburger tacos, you will need the adhering to ingredients:

1 extra pound ground beef
1 onion, finely sliced
2 cloves of garlic, minced
1 tablespoon chili powder
1 tsp cumin
1/2 teaspoon paprika
Salt and pepper to preference
1/4 mug water

 

 

Taco coverings or tortillas



Toppings of your selection: shredded lettuce, diced tomatoes, chopped avocado, shredded cheese, sour cream, salsa, and so on.

 

 

Detailed guidelines for making ground beef tacos



In a big skillet, heat some oil over tool heat. Add the chopped onion and minced garlic, and sauté till they end up being aromatic and translucent.

Add the ground beef to the frying pan, breaking it up with a spatula or wood spoon. Cook the beef till it is browned and no longer pink.

As soon as the beef is cooked, include the chili powder, cumin, paprika, salt, and pepper. Mix well to make certain that the flavors are evenly distributed.

Pour in the water and stir once again. This will help create a delicious sauce and stop the beef from drying.

Reduce the warm to reduced and let the beef simmer for about 10 minutes, enabling the tastes to meld together.

While the beef is simmering, prepare your taco shells or tortillas according to the package directions. If utilizing taco coverings, you can warm them in the oven for a few mins until they are crispy.

As soon as the beef is done simmering, remove it from the heat and assemble your tacos. Load each taco covering or tortilla with a generous amount of the hamburger blend.

Leading your tacos with your favored garnishes, such as shredded lettuce, diced tomatoes, chopped avocado, shredded cheese, sour lotion, and salsa.

Offer the tacos instantly and appreciate!

 

 

Tips for cooking hamburger for tacos



Use lean hamburger for a healthier choice. It will certainly still be flavorful and delicious, but with much less fat.

See to it to season the hamburger well with spices to boost the taste. Don't be afraid to adjust the flavoring to your preference.

If you favor a spicier taco dental filling, you can add a pinch of cayenne pepper or smashed red pepper flakes to the beef blend.

To stop the hamburger from ending up being completely dry, add a little water or beef brew while food preparation. This will certainly maintain the meat moist and tender.

If you want to save time, you can prepare the hamburger combination ahead of time and store it in the fridge for approximately 2 days. Just reheat it prior to offering.

 

 

Imaginative toppings and dental fillings for ground beef tacos



One of the most effective aspects of tacos is the wide array of garnishes and fillings you can make use of to customize your dish. Below are some creative ideas to take your ground beef tacos to the following degree:

Guacamole: Mash some ripe avocados with lime juice, salt, and a pinch of cumin for a creamy and flavorful topping.

Pico de Gallo: Dice some fresh tomatoes, onions, jalapenos, and cilantro. Mix them along with lime juice, salt, and pepper for a rejuvenating salsa-like topping.

Corn salsa: Integrate cooked corn bits, diced red bell pepper, black beans, lime juice, and sliced cilantro for a sweet and zesty salsa.

Pickled onions: Very finely slice some red onions and soak them in a blend of vinegar, sugar, and salt. Let them sit for a minimum of thirty minutes prior to using as a zesty and crispy covering.

Queso fresco: Crumble some queso fresco or any other crumbly cheese over your tacos for included creaminess and saltiness.

Cilantro lime crema: Blend with each other fresh cilantro, lime juice, sour lotion, and a pinch of salt for a appetizing and herbaceous sauce.

Feel free to mix and match these garnishes to produce your own special combinations. The opportunities are endless!

Variants of hamburger tacos



While the classic ground beef taco is delicious on its own, you can additionally try out different tastes and variants. Here are some concepts to get you started:

Taco salad: As opposed to making use of tortillas or taco coverings, offer the hamburger combination over a bed of lettuce and top it with your preferred taco garnishes. This develops a lighter and rejuvenating alternative.
Taco bowls: Fill bowls with cooked rice or quinoa, then top with the ground beef blend and your favorite toppings. This is a excellent alternative if you intend to make a complete meal in one bowl.
Breakfast tacos: Use the exact same hamburger combination as a loading for breakfast tacos. Add clambered eggs, cheese, and salsa for a passionate and delicious breakfast alternative.
Taco casserole: Layer tortilla chips, hamburger mix, cheese, and salsa in a baking dish. Repeat the layers and cook up until the cheese is melted and bubbly. This develops a soothing and tacky covered dish that the whole family will like.

Feel free to obtain imaginative and develop your own variations based upon your personal preferences and dietary limitations.

 

 

Frequently asked questions regarding hamburger tacos



Can I utilize a various type of meat for these tacos? Definitely! Ground chicken, turkey, and even pork can be utilized as a substitute for hamburger. Just change the cooking time as necessary.
Can I make these tacos in advance? While the hamburger mix can be made ahead of time and saved in the fridge for up to 2 days, it's finest to assemble the tacos just before serving to make certain that the shells or tortillas stay crunchy.

Are these tacos spicy? The level of spiciness can be gotten used to your choice. If you choose a milder taco dental filling, reduce the amount of chili powder or omit the chili pepper completely.
Can I ice up the hamburger mix? Yes, you can ice up the cooked hamburger mix in an impermeable container for approximately 3 months. Just thaw it in the fridge before reheating.
